Financial Strategy and Planning:

Small business owners often struggle to chart a clear financial course amidst day-to-day responsibilities. An accountant can provide invaluable assistance in crafting a comprehensive financial strategy tailored to the specific needs and goals of the business. By analyzing past financial data and forecasting future trends, they can help small business owners make informed decisions that drive growth and profitability.

For instance, suppose a small business owner wants to expand operations. An accountant can conduct a feasibility study, assess the financial implications of expansion, and develop a budget and cash flow projections to ensure a smooth transition.

Tax Compliance and Optimization:

Navigating the intricate landscape of tax regulations is a daunting task for any small business owner. Failure to comply with tax laws can result in hefty fines and legal consequences. An accountant specializes in tax compliance and stays abreast of the latest tax codes and deductions, ensuring that small business owners fulfill their tax obligations while minimizing tax liabilities.

Additionally, accountants can identify opportunities for tax optimization, such as exploring eligible deductions, credits, and incentives. By strategically leveraging tax-saving strategies, they can help small business owners maximize their bottom line and preserve more of their hard-earned profits.

Bookkeeping and Financial Reporting:

Accurate bookkeeping is the cornerstone of sound financial management. Yet, many small business owners find themselves overwhelmed by the day-to-day tasks of recording transactions and reconciling accounts. An accountant can alleviate this burden by managing bookkeeping processes efficiently and accurately.

Moreover, accountants play a crucial role in generating financial reports that provide insights into the financial health of the business. From income statements to balance sheets, these reports offer valuable data that informs decision-making and facilitates strategic planning.

Financial Analysis and Risk Management:

Understanding the financial performance of a small business requires more than just looking at numbers. An accountant possesses the expertise to conduct in-depth financial analysis, identifying trends, strengths, weaknesses, and opportunities for improvement.

Furthermore, accountants assist small business owners in managing financial risks effectively. Whether it’s mitigating cash flow volatility or safeguarding against potential threats, they implement risk management strategies to protect the financial well-being of the business.
